Requirements
- Be completing or has completed their degree (Bachelor’s, Master’s, or PhD) from an accredited institution.
- Be majoring in or having majored in Systems Engineering, Aerospace Engineering, Mechanical Engineering, Electrical Engineering, Materials Science and Engineering, or Mechanical Engineering Technology.
- Be able to obtain a U.S. Government security clearance (U.S. citizenship is a pre-requisite).
Responsibilities
- Oversee the development, request, and implementation of changes to the Program and technical baseline with a focus on ensuring changes are well understood, documented, and executed through the Program approved Change Boards.
- Develop change request packages and represent the package through the change board process.
- Ensure change request package meets quality standards and is board ready.
- Coordinate comment follow-up, resolution, and approvals.
- Coordinate and provide input into impact assessments.
- Coordinate resolution and closeout of board action items.
- Interface with Configuration Management when submitting change requests and finalize change requests after board approval.
- Ensure approved change requests are implemented prior to change request closure.
- Follow through to ensure change requests are closed timely.
